Edward S. Curtis

(1868 - 1952)

Group of Three Southwest Photogravures: Desert Rovers - Apache, 1903 + The Lost Trail, 1908 + Sunset in Navajo-Land, 1904

photogravure on Japanese gampi tissue with original Van Gelder overmat
Desert Rovers - Apache, 1903
inscribed in plate, upper left: Plate 3
titled in plate, lower left: DESERT ROVERS - APACHE
inscribed in plate, lower center: From Copyright Photograph 1908 by E.S. Curtis
inscribed in plate, lower right: Photogravure John Andrew & Son
sheets: 18 x 22 in. (45.7 x 55.9 cm.); frame: 25 1/4 x 31 1/8 x 3/4 in. (64.1 x 79.1 x 1.9 cm.)

The Lost Trail, 1908
inscribed in plate, upper left: Plate 19
titled in plate, lower left: THE LOST TRAIL
inscribed in plate, lower center: From Copyright Photograph 1908 by E.S. Curtis
inscribed in plate, lower right: Photogravure John Andrew & Son
sheets: 18 x 22 in. (45.7 x 55.9 cm.); frame: 25 1/8 x 31 1/8 x 3/4 in. (63.8 x 79.1 x 1.9 cm.)

Sunset in Navajo-Land, 1904
inscribed in plate, upper left: Plate 38
titled in plate, lower left: SUNSET IN NAVAHO-LAND
inscribed in plate, lower center: From Copyright Photograph 1908 by E.S. Curtis
inscribed in plate, lower right: Photogravure John Andrew & Son
sheets: 18 x 22 in. (45.7 x 55.9 cm.); frame: 25 1/8 x 31 1/8 x 3/4 in. (63.8 x 79.1 x 1.9 cm.)

  • Provenance: The Christopher G. Cardozo Collection

    Publication History - Image:
    The North American Indian (1907-1930), Portfolio 1, Plate #3
    The North American Indian (1907-1930), Portfolio 1, Plate #19
    The North American Indian (1907-1930), Portfolio 1, Plate #38
